WebOverview General & Tenants Liability insurance generally relates to insured general exposure to third parties, arising from your daily activities as a business owner, including liability a … WebThis article acts as a primer for the insurance recovery related to faulty workmanship. CGL INSURANCE Comprehensive or commercial general liability ("CGL") insurance contains a promise by the insurance company to defend and indemnify the policyholder for certain "property damage" claims asserted by third-parties.
